About Pauillac

Pauillac is a wine region in France, home to 94 producers tracked on Femente, 21 of them rated 90+ on the critic index. Its vineyards are led by Cabernet Sauvignon, Merlot, and Cabernet Franc, producing Bordeaux Pauillac and Bordeaux Red wines with notes of Black fruit, Oak, and Earth.

Pauillac — good to know

What grape varieties are grown in Pauillac?
The most planted varieties in Pauillac are Cabernet Sauvignon, Merlot, Cabernet Franc, and Petit Verdot, based on the wines Femente tracks across the region.
What wines is Pauillac known for?
Pauillac is known for Bordeaux Pauillac, Bordeaux Red, and Bordeaux Haut-Médoc Red wines and flavors of Black fruit, Oak, and Earth.
How many wineries are in Pauillac?
Femente tracks 94 producers in Pauillac, of which 21 are rated 90+ on the critic index.
Where is Pauillac?
Pauillac is a wine region in France.
